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| bugfix: omsnmp had a too-small sized buffer for hostname+port. | Rainer Gerhards | 2008-04-10 | 1 | -22/+31 |
| | | | | | This could not lead to a segfault, as snprintf() was used, but could cause some trouble with extensively long hostnames. | ||||
* | cleanup and bugfix in imklog | Rainer Gerhards | 2008-04-08 | 5 | -161/+87 |
| | | | | | | | - some cleanup in imklog - bugfix: potential segfault in imklog when kernel is compiled without /proc/kallsyms and the file System.map is missing. Thanks to Andrea Morandi for pointing it out and suggesting a fix. | ||||
* | bugfix: imklog did not work well with kernel 2.6+. | Rainer Gerhards | 2008-04-08 | 3 | -452/+345 |
| | | | | | | Thanks to Peter Vrabec for patching it based on the development in sysklogd - and thanks to the sysklogd project for upgrading klogd to support the new functionality. | ||||
* | bugfix: omsnmp did not deref errmsg object on exit (no bad effects caused) | Rainer Gerhards | 2008-04-08 | 1 | -0/+3 |
| | |||||
* | cleanup of unnecessary warnings | Rainer Gerhards | 2008-03-31 | 1 | -1/+1 |
| | |||||
* | adopted to changed librelp interface | Rainer Gerhards | 2008-03-31 | 1 | -2/+3 |
| | |||||
* | - added support for high-precision timestamps when receiving legacy syslog | Rainer Gerhards | 2008-03-28 | 3 | -5/+16 |
| | | | | | | messages - added new $ActionForwardDefaultTemplate directive - added new $ActionGSSForwardDefaultTemplate directive | ||||
* | fixed memory leaks in stream class and imfile | Rainer Gerhards | 2008-03-27 | 1 | -0/+16 |
| | |||||
* | required "syslog" relp command on client connect | Rainer Gerhards | 2008-03-27 | 1 | -1/+1 |
| | |||||
* | changed the "syslog" relp command to be required for rsyslogd | Rainer Gerhards | 2008-03-27 | 1 | -1/+1 |
| | |||||
* | made relp modules use new relpengine-provided feature selection functions | Rainer Gerhards | 2008-03-27 | 1 | -0/+1 |
| | |||||
* | used new librelp entry point to set "syslog" command as desired feature | Rainer Gerhards | 2008-03-27 | 1 | -0/+1 |
| | |||||
* | handled case where relp server is not available on startup | Rainer Gerhards | 2008-03-23 | 1 | -2/+3 |
| | |||||
* | enabled relp session recovery | Rainer Gerhards | 2008-03-23 | 1 | -3/+13 |
| | |||||
* | handled relp return states | Rainer Gerhards | 2008-03-23 | 1 | -1/+4 |
| | |||||
* | removed a now-longer needed callback from the output module interface. | Rainer Gerhards | 2008-03-22 | 7 | -36/+0 |
| | | | | Results in reducing code complexity. | ||||
* | some more cleanup | Rainer Gerhards | 2008-03-21 | 1 | -7/+1 |
| | |||||
* | prepared omrelp for real "relp action" | Rainer Gerhards | 2008-03-21 | 1 | -77/+32 |
| | |||||
* | cleanup of omrelp | Rainer Gerhards | 2008-03-21 | 1 | -50/+5 |
| | |||||
* | fixed some problems in initial imrelp implementation | Rainer Gerhards | 2008-03-21 | 1 | -2/+2 |
| | |||||
* | added capability to receive RELP messages and forward them to the main | Rainer Gerhards | 2008-03-21 | 2 | -63/+17 |
| | | | | message queue to imrelp (not yet fully finished) | ||||
* | begun to harden omrelp against non-reachable relp server | Rainer Gerhards | 2008-03-21 | 1 | -2/+5 |
| | |||||
* | made librelp and rsyslog relp system send the first messages to the remote | Rainer Gerhards | 2008-03-20 | 1 | -35/+9 |
| | | | | peer (but it then discards them ;)) | ||||
* | fixed small memory leak | Rainer Gerhards | 2008-03-20 | 1 | -0/+2 |
| | |||||
* | bugfix: fixed some minor memory leaks | Rainer Gerhards | 2008-03-20 | 1 | -1/+3 |
| | |||||
* | bugfix: imklog leaked several hundered KB on each HUP. Thanks to | Rainer Gerhards | 2008-03-19 | 4 | -0/+17 |
| | | | | varmojfekoj for the patch | ||||
* | changes to follow librelp development | Rainer Gerhards | 2008-03-19 | 1 | -57/+9 |
| | |||||
* | librelp changed header name | Rainer Gerhards | 2008-03-19 | 2 | -3/+2 |
| | |||||
* | added flow control options to other input sources | Rainer Gerhards | 2008-03-19 | 3 | -3/+3 |
| | |||||
* | done a bit to support librelp testing | Rainer Gerhards | 2008-03-17 | 2 | -27/+21 |
| | |||||
* | worked a bit on the actual RELP interface (not yet working) | Rainer Gerhards | 2008-03-16 | 1 | -64/+36 |
| | |||||
* | bugfix: duplicate public symbol in omfwd and omgssapi could lead to | Rainer Gerhards | 2008-03-14 | 2 | -2/+2 |
| | | | | segfault. thanks to varmojfekoj for the patch. | ||||
* | bugfix: TCP (and GSSAPI) octet-counted frame did not work correctly in all | Rainer Gerhards | 2008-03-14 | 2 | -3/+5 |
| | | | | | situations. If the header was split across two packet reads, it was invalidly processed, causing loss or modification of messages. | ||||
* | bugfix: memory leak in imfile | Rainer Gerhards | 2008-03-14 | 1 | -2/+8 |
| | |||||
* | bugfix: TCP and GSSAPI framing mode variable was uninitialized, leading to | Rainer Gerhards | 2008-03-14 | 1 | -1/+1 |
| | | | | wrong framing (caused, among others, interop problems) | ||||
* | added advanced flow control for congestion cases (mode depending on message | Rainer Gerhards | 2008-03-14 | 1 | -0/+1 |
| | | | | source and its capablity to be delayed without bad side effects) | ||||
* | bugfix: was programmed as a built-in module | Rainer Gerhards | 2008-03-14 | 1 | -1/+1 |
| | |||||
* | cleaned up new relp code files to make them suitable for implementation | Rainer Gerhards | 2008-03-13 | 2 | -314/+205 |
| | |||||
* | added initial set of RELP support (i/omrelp) - not working yet, just stage | Rainer Gerhards | 2008-03-13 | 6 | -0/+890 |
| | | | | work | ||||
* | bugfix: imgssapi segfaulted under some conditions; this fix is actually not | Rainer Gerhards | 2008-03-13 | 2 | -37/+10 |
| | | | | | | just a fix but a change in the object model. Thanks to varmojfekoj for providing the bug report, an initial fix and lots of good discussion that lead to where we finally ended up. | ||||
* | changed omgssapi and omfwd to utilize new object calling interface; made a | Rainer Gerhards | 2008-03-12 | 2 | -15/+26 |
| | | | | | tcpclt class; (stage work, among others, for more intelligent recovery from TCP session recovery) | ||||
* | bugfix: rsyslogd segfaulted when imfile read an empty line - thanks to | Rainer Gerhards | 2008-03-12 | 1 | -14/+19 |
| | | | | Johnny Tan for an excellent bug report | ||||
* | implemented module unload handling (required a number of interface changes) | Rainer Gerhards | 2008-03-11 | 3 | -4/+19 |
| | |||||
* | some cleanup | Rainer Gerhards | 2008-03-07 | 1 | -1/+0 |
| | |||||
* | renamed library module file names to lm*, so that they match the overall | Rainer Gerhards | 2008-03-07 | 4 | -9/+9 |
| | | | | scheme (like im* and om*) | ||||
* | - added RSYSLOGD_MODDIR environment variable | Rainer Gerhards | 2008-03-07 | 3 | -25/+32 |
| | | | | | - added -M rsyslogd option (allows to specify module directory location) - converted net.c into a loadable library plugin | ||||
* | some minor things in regard to portability | Rainer Gerhards | 2008-03-06 | 1 | -4/+10 |
| | |||||
* | applied some bugfixes to new code supplied by varmojfekoj - thanks!v3-12-1 | Rainer Gerhards | 2008-03-06 | 1 | -3/+5 |
| | |||||
* | added capability to ignore client-provided timestamp on unix sockets and | Rainer Gerhards | 2008-03-06 | 3 | -5/+33 |
| | | | | | | | | | | | made this mode the default; this was needed, as some programs (e.g. sshd) log with inconsistent timezone information, what messes up the local logs (which by default don't even contain time zone information). This seems to be consistent with what sysklogd did for the past four years. Alternate behaviour may be desirable if gateway-like processes send messages via the local log slot - in this case, it can be enabled via the $InputUnixListenSocketIgnoreMsgTimestamp and $SystemLogSocketIgnoreMsgTimestamp config directives | ||||
* | cleanup by Michael Biebl | Rainer Gerhards | 2008-03-06 | 1 | -1/+1 |
| |